scrible88
05-16-2004, 07:43 PM
how did you get that?
I am a n00b to intel's, other than saying Intel Confidential what's so great about it? Was it just a test chip or something?
EnJoY
05-16-2004, 07:48 PM
It's an "ES" which stands for Engineering Sample. That means you can change multiplyers. Secondly, due to the fact that he showed the transistors on the back of the core...I'm assuming there is something different about it like a special core or stepping.
hallowen
05-16-2004, 08:10 PM
Yes, It is an Unlocked Chip not for sale to the general public(According to Intel) and is generally used to demonstrate by Reviewers the capabilities of a new chip that has or will come out.
I have blocked some of the numbers on the pic to maintain Confidentiality of my "Source" as per His/Her Request.
Those were the rules I had to follow in order to Purchase this Chip:cool:
